得到资源:上方URL不绝
Web3.0初学与实战:一站式掌抓4大主流区块链开发——从低代码角度的无秘共享
序文
Web3.0时期的到来,符号着互联网向愈加去中心化、安全和用户甩掉数据的标的调度。区块链手脚这一变革的中枢期间之一,正在改动咱们构建应用设施的步地。然则,传统区块链开发相同需要深厚的期间配景和多数的手动编码职责。为了镌汰参加门槛并提高开发后果,低代码平台慢慢成为开发者的新宠。本文将研讨如何通过低代码器具来学习和扩充四大主流区块链平台(如以太坊、Polkadot、Solana、Binance Smart Chain)的开发。
什么是低代码开发?
低代码开发是指期骗图形化的用户界面和预构建组件,使开发者简略以最少的手动编码量完成应用设施的创建过程。这种步地不仅提高了开发后果,还镌汰了期间门槛,让非专科设施员也能参与到复杂的名目中来。
低代码视角下的Web3.0区块链开发
可视化智能合约构建
在零代码或低代码环境中,开发者不错通过拖放式界面来界说智能合约逻辑,而无需久了了解Solidity或其他底层编程说话。举例,在以太坊平台上,不错使用近似Remix IDE的器具快速搭建ERC20代币刊行合约,并即时部署到测试集合上进行考证。
预制模块与模板库
低代码平台频繁提供了一系列可复用的预制模块和模板,涵盖常见的业务场景如钱包料理、去中心化往返所(DEX)、NFT锻造等。这些模块经过优化和测试,不错平直应用于新名目中,大大减少了重叠开发的职责量。
自动化职责流瞎想
使用低代码处治有盘算推算不错应酬建立业务法规和处事链路,比如开拓特定条款触发的任务奖励披发经由或者跨链金钱调度操作。这不仅简化了蓝本需要编写复杂剧本才调结束的功能,而且增强了系统的生动性。
一键部署与CI/CD集成
当代低代码平台扶助自动化的持续集成/持续部署(CI/CD)管谈,允许开发者一键将应用设施部署到云霄或土产货处事器上。扫数过程实在不需要稀奇的手动操作,保证了部署的一致性和安全性。
图形化前端构建
关于DApp(去中心化应用)的前端部分,低代码平台提供了直不雅的页面裁剪器,使开发者简略马上搭建升引户界面。同期,内置的数据绑定机制确保了前后端之间的无缝交互,极地面方便了开发和调试。
第三方处事集成
游戏、外交平台API等当代DApp相同依赖于外部处事。低代码处治有盘算推算不错匡助开发者更方便地诱骗这些处事,而不需要久了了解集合编程细节。举例,通过通俗的建立即可接入支付网关、外交媒体登录等功能。
社区资源与插件扩张
好多低代码平台领有活跃的社区和期间扶助团队,提供了丰富的文档、教程和插件市集。开发者不错凭证需求选用允洽的器具包或央求定制化匡助,进一步丰富我方的名目功能。
实战案例分析
假定咱们要为一个基于Binance Smart Chain的新DeFi名目开发智能合约。通过低代码平台的匡助:
咱们不错使用图形化界面快速构建出中枢的假贷契约;选用允洽的钱包料理模块,平直集成到现存架构中;期骗自动化职责流设定逐日利息结算任务;平直调用现存的数据库API保存和加载用户账户信息;应酬集成第三方API提供稀奇的互动元素,如价钱预言机查询等。
扫数过程中,咱们实在不需要编写多数的原始代码,就能高效地结束预期功能,而况保证了系统的默契性和安全性。
结语
低代码开发为贯串和优化像Web3.0这么的新兴期间带来了新的可能性。它不仅晋升了开发后果亚博提款可以秒到,还促进了跨职能团队之间的合作。关于那些但愿快速迭代、探索革命的区块链开发者而言,《Web3.0初学与实战》课程联接低代码器具提供的引导将是得手的关节。